Transaction 617c8504978042be78c2e8316340756b610681382af82947314d057d5d9e3829
1 Input
1 Output
-
617c8504978042be78c2e8316340756b610681382af82947314d057d5d9e3829:0
- value
- 28198693
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e0932e5499c07282f9fa772fffe4a7713f227314 OP_EQUAL
- address
- 3NATbpwiWF5nv1yfuwaRKnybni7kUzEwTK